RangeItemHeaderValue Sınıf
Tanım
Önemli
Bazı bilgiler ürünün ön sürümüyle ilgilidir ve sürüm öncesinde önemli değişiklikler yapılmış olabilir. Burada verilen bilgilerle ilgili olarak Microsoft açık veya zımni hiçbir garanti vermez.
Aralık üst bilgi değerindeki bir bayt aralığını temsil eder.
public ref class RangeItemHeaderValue
public ref class RangeItemHeaderValue : ICloneable
public class RangeItemHeaderValue
public class RangeItemHeaderValue : ICloneable
type RangeItemHeaderValue = class
type RangeItemHeaderValue = class
interface ICloneable
Public Class RangeItemHeaderValue
Public Class RangeItemHeaderValue
Implements ICloneable
- Devralma
-
RangeItemHeaderValue
- Uygulamalar
Açıklamalar
sınıfı, RangeHeaderValue IETF tarafından RFC 2616'da tanımlandığı gibi Bir Aralık üst bilgisindeki bayt aralığı için destek sağlar.
Aralık üst bilgisi birden çok bayt aralığı belirtebilir.
HTTP protokolü isteğinde ilk 100 bayt isteyen bir Aralık üst bilgisindeki bayt aralığı örneği aşağıdaki gibi olabilir:
Range: bytes=0-99\r\n\r\n
HTTP sunucusu, Accept-Ranges üst bilgisi ile Aralık üst bilgileri desteğini gösterir. Bayt aralıklarını destekleyen bir sunucudan Accept-Ranges üst bilgisi örneği aşağıdaki gibi olabilir:
Accept-Ranges: bytes\r\n\r\n
Sunucudan yanıtın üst bilgisinde bir Accept-Ranges üst bilgisi alınmazsa, sunucu Aralık üst bilgilerini desteklemez. Aralıkları desteklemeyen, ancak Accept-Ranges üst bilgisini tanıyan bir sunucudan Accept-Ranges üst bilgisi örneği aşağıdaki gibi olabilir:
Accept-Ranges: none\r\n\r\n
Oluşturucular
RangeItemHeaderValue(Nullable<Int64>, Nullable<Int64>) |
RangeItemHeaderValue sınıfının yeni bir örneğini başlatır. |
Özellikler
From |
Veri göndermeye başlayabileceğiniz konumu alır. |
To |
Veri göndermeyi durduracağınız konumu alır. |
Yöntemler
Equals(Object) |
Belirtilen Object öğesinin geçerli RangeItemHeaderValue nesneye eşit olup olmadığını belirler. |
GetHashCode() |
Bir nesne için RangeItemHeaderValue karma işlevi görür. |
GetType() |
Type Geçerli örneğini alır. (Devralındığı yer: Object) |
MemberwiseClone() |
Geçerli Objectöğesinin sığ bir kopyasını oluşturur. (Devralındığı yer: Object) |
ToString() |
Geçerli RangeItemHeaderValue nesneyi temsil eden bir dize döndürür. |
Belirtik Arabirim Kullanımları
ICloneable.Clone() |
Geçerli RangeItemHeaderValue örneğin kopyası olan yeni bir nesne oluşturur. |